BELMONT, N.C. – Gardner-Webb won a 6-1 decision over Belmont-Abbey on Saturday afternoon give the team their second victory of the season. The win stopped a three-match losing streak for the team.

Gardner-Webb won five of the six singles matches of the day. Plentz won in the #3 position by a 6-0, 6-1 decision. Harris defeated Jhoan Avendano in the #5 match by another 6-0, 6-1 decision.
John Spring clinched the match in the #6 position beating Gonzalez by a 6-1, 6-4 decision. Van Wyk won in the #2 match 6-3, 6-4. Enslin pushed the overall score in the match to 6-0 after his victory in the #4 position. The score for the match was 6-4, 6-3. The day concluded with Belmont-Abbey's Stafford defeating Putter by a score of 6-0, 5-7, 6-10 in the #1 flight.
